Description

This clinic provides focused and detailed guidance on constructing asphalt pavements for Federal Aviation Administration funded airfield pavement projects. Participants will take a deep-dive into the design and production of asphalt mixtures, focusing on the current FAA P-401 specification. Discussion topics will include material specifications, construction guidance, and quality control considerations to construct long-life asphalt pavements in the commercial and general aviation environment.

The clinic is based on the just released AC 150/5370-10H. Focus will be placed on the key asphalt-related specification sections necessary for Contractors, Inspectors, Airport staff, Engineers, etc.

Learn about significant changes in the NEW version of FAA’s P-401. AC 150/5370-10H brings significant changes to P-401 and other specs pertaining to asphalt paving. Some of these include:

  • Adjusted aggregate gradation bands
  • Minimum lift thickness guidance
  • Tack coat as a separate pay item
  • Contractor quality control: greater emphasis, new requirements and separate pay item
  • New loaded wheel test requirement for both Marshall or gyratory mixes
  • New guidance on PG grade selection
  • Reference Density now theoretical maximum density

Highlighted Topics:

  • Asphalt Binders – Performance Grade Selection and Grade Bumping for Airports
  • Asphalt Mix Design and Volumetrics: P-401 Marshall/Gyratory
  • Tack Coat: P-603 (separate pay item under 10H)
  • Asphalt Laydown and Compaction to Achieve P-401 Density Requirements
  • Longitudinal Joint Best Practices
  • Contractor Quality Control Requirements (expanded under 10H)
  • PWL and Acceptance Testing Requirements in P-401
